This river is of ancient significance finding mentions in Vedas and Ramayana. It is often considered to be synonymous with the modern Ghaghara river or as a tributary of it. The Rivers Karnali and Mahakali join in the Bahraich District and are known as Sarayu River. The tributary Mahakali also known as the River Sharda in Western Uttar Pradesh area and the same river is known as River Kali in Uttarakhand. The River Sharda is the Indian International Border with Nepal in the Pilibhit and Lakhimpur Kheri Districts. While the Sarayu river plays an important role in RigVeda and Atharva Veda along with Ramayana. Ayodhya, capital of King Rama is mentioned on the banks of Sarayu river. Sarayu river is mentioned in great details in Ramayana. In modern times there still exist Ayodhya on the banks of river Sarayu in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. It is a tributary of the Ganges which meets two other rivers at the confluence (sangam) in UP On Ram Navami, the festival that celebrates the birthday of Lord Rama, thousands of people take a dip in the sacred river Sarayu at Ayodhya. Floods have disrupted life in several villages of the Gonda district in India's Uttar Pradesh state on Monday. Waters from the swollen Saryu and Ghaghara rivers have inundated many villages in the area, leaving houses and roads completely submerged. Floods have destroyed vast stretches of cropland, completely washing away the season's crops of sugarcane and rice. Hundreds of residents have flocked to safer locations with their families and livestock. People are using boats to go to market areas to buy their provisions. [Ranjit, Flood Victim]: "We are struggling because of the floods; we are using boats to get food and fodder for cattle, going to the markets, rescuing people and rescuing ourselves." People have also built temporary tents near roads on higher ground and many were seeking assistance. [Ramachal, Flood Victim]: "No arrangements have been made by the authorities here; people are using the village boat to get around. Nobody has come here to review the situation." This year, monsoon rains have caused extensive floods in several parts of northern India including Haryana, Punjab and Uttar Pradesh, causing devastation to life and property.

Incessant rains and overflowing rivers flood many areas of northern and central India. Large areas of crops have been, or will be, destroyed leading to huge financial losses and hardship. A continuous downpour over north India has led to the flooding of almost all rivers from the states of Punjab to Uttar Pradesh. In the holy city of Ayodhya, the Sarayu River burst its banks, submerging most of the temples located nearby. As a result devotees are finding it difficult to observe their routine prayers at these temples and shrines. [Siyaram Gupta, Civic Official, Ayodhya]: "The water level in the Sarayu River is 20 inches above the danger mark and increasing daily." [Sadhu Ram, Devotee]: "Devotees are unable to bathe in the Sarayu River due to the swift current. Water has also entered temples along the banks of the River and so it's difficult to offer prayers." As people wade or drive through knee-deep water, there are fears that the rising waters may damage standing crops. That's already happened in the Ferozepur district of northern Punjab where large areas of croplands have been destroyed. This year's monsoon has caused heavy flooding in several parts of India like Haryana, Punjab and Uttar Pradesh in the north, and Madhya Pradesh in the middle of the country, causing devastation to life and property.

Jharkhand, December 13 (ANI): The increasing Maoist menace in Saryu village of Latehar district Jharkhand state is dissuading villagers from casting their votes in the ongoing assembly elections. Polling for the fourth phase of assembly elections was held on Saturday amidst tight security. The rebels recently damaged a school building and primary healthcare centre in Saryu village, which were likely to be used as police camps and polling booths. Having no other building in the adjoining area, the polling booth for Saryu village was shifted to Banbirwa village, which is about 18 kilometres away. Polling in Saryu village is scheduled for December 18.

Paleri Manikyam Oru Pathira Kolapathakathinte Katha (a midnight murder story) is based on a novel by TP Rajeevan. It is based on a true incident that happened shortly before the first ministry of Kerala was sworn in. Mammootty is introduced as an investigative officer, Haridas from Delhi, who has his roots in Kerala. He comes along with Sarayu Sharma, a criminologist to the village. Telugu film actress Gowri dons the role of Sarayu. At the same time, Mammootty appears as a Muslim landlord lived in the same period and is connected with crime. Haridas and Sarayu are trying to solve a murder case which happened 53 years ago. A lady named Manikyam was raped and brutally murdered on the 11th day of her marriage. Debutant Maithili plays the role of Manikyam. It was the first case to be reported, of a lady being murdered after the first communist party Government came into reign in Kerala. Many people including Manickam's mother in law Cheeru, Velayudhan, Kunjikannan were questioned. But due to the lack of evidence against any one, those suspected were released. The movie is trying to use a particular slang which was common in Malabar five decades ago. In order to achieve this, professional stage artists from Malabar are given roles in this film. The movie is trying to establish a part of the life style of the early 1950s. Earlier part of the film is shot in Delhi, while the later parts are shot at Paleri near Calicut and also Palakkad. According to wikipedia: "Legend of Legaia (レガイア伝説 Regaia Densetsu?) is a 1998 Sony PlayStation role-playing game created by Contrail. The game features RPG gameplay, including Japanese character voices and a unique storyline. The game was followed by a 2001 video game Legaia 2: Duel Saga on the PlayStation 2. The sequel, rather than continuing the first game's storyline, merely provides an original story set in the homonymous Legaia."
